an e30 in this market would have to be very clean to get 3k.
in the summer a very dialed in convertible can go for 5k if you are patient.
However in general not only do most used cars go for 1500 an under, you might have a long wait even getting 1500$ for one.
Most people are looking for reliability and gas mileage. so youre selling to 2% of buyers just to start ( data shows that the search honda civic, and toyota truck covers 65% of used car searches the top searches on craigslist are honda civic, toyota truck and third is honda civic toyota truck honestly before accord.)
but even of those bmw buyers, almost none have 3k in cash for an 88. They can get a e36 for 2500 all day.
and most that have 3k in cash, probably can get a loan for an e45.
So just remember that theres 10 pimped out e30s for every e30 buyer with 3k.
